筆者的這篇文章參考了http://docs.oracle.com/cd/E19509-01/820-3503/ggfgo/index.html KeyStore和TrustStore在很多HTTPS雙向配置的文章中基本沒有明白的,可能是因為當前的HTTPS網站太少,得不到重視,都是照着別人的抄 ...
首先需要理解什么是keystore,keystore是存儲密鑰 公鑰 私鑰 的容器。 keystore和truststore其本質都是keystore。只不過二者盛放的密鑰所有者不同而已,對於keystore一般存儲自己的私鑰和公鑰,而truststore則用來存儲自己信任的對象的公鑰。舉例說明: .單向認證: 由 於單向認證是客戶端去驗證服務器端的真偽性,所以需要將服務器端的證書server.c ...
2020-11-17 18:10 0 1073 推薦指數:
筆者的這篇文章參考了http://docs.oracle.com/cd/E19509-01/820-3503/ggfgo/index.html KeyStore和TrustStore在很多HTTPS雙向配置的文章中基本沒有明白的,可能是因為當前的HTTPS網站太少,得不到重視,都是照着別人的抄 ...
keytool是java自帶的工具用於產生密鑰 keystore可以看成一個放key的庫,key就是公鑰,私鑰,數字簽名等組成的一個信息。 truststore是放信任的證書的一個store. 那他們之間有啥關系和聯系呢?在一個安全鏈接的模型中又各自起到什么作用呢? 其實我也沒搞太 ...
keystore和truststore文件。接下來我會為你介紹生成密鑰的方法。 1.打開cmd命令 ...
當我們需要SSL證書時,可以自動生成SSL證書,但是每個系統都申請一次證書會比較麻煩,所以用到了如下幾個文件格式: .p12(PKCS #12) 我們的每一個證書都可以生成一個.p12文件, ...
KeyStore Keytool是一個Java數據證書的管理工具 ,Keytool將密鑰(key)和證書(certificates)存在一個稱為keystore的文件中 在keystore里,包含兩種數據: 密鑰實體(Key entity)——密鑰(secret key)又或者是私鑰 ...
JAVA有一個keystore用來存放私鑰和證書,該文件是伴隨JDK默認存在的,路徑默認是/lib/security/cacerts,默認密碼是changeit,實際上空密碼也可以直接訪問 其中cacerts就是上面說的keystore 我們使用命令keytool -list -rfc ...
[-] keystore操作 運行時簽名文件路徑debug 生成簽名文件打包時使用 獲取MD5和SH1 修改keystore文件密碼 修改keystore文件別名 修改keystore文件別名的密碼 總結 附錄 ...
介紹如何生成keystore cmd下: 進入到jdk的bin目錄,這樣的話,android.keystore文件就會生成在這個目錄下,簽名的時候我們需要這個文件。 C:\Program Files\Java\jdk1.7.0_01\bin> keytool -genkey ...